The American–Jamaican Masego, who also has South-African ancestors, is a performer and composer of visceral talent. He calls his own style Trap House Jazz, and many consider his private and stage persona a fusion of Pharrell Williams, Michael Jackson and Jamie Foxx.


He lays the foundations of his compositions with an original combination of loops and improvisations. He himself plays the saxophone, drum machines and synthesizers. His relaxed singing style and the attitude of a jazz musician lend all his songs a distinctive character. His unmistakable world has invited the interest of such DJ-producers as Kaytranada and Sounwave.
